This chapter focuses on laboratory techniques for generating transcriptomic data and bioinformatics approaches for analyzing the complex high-dimensional datasets, and highlights important considerations in transcriptomic study design, data sharing, and translation to a clinically useful test. Sample type is also a key consideration in study design. There should be a balance between feasibility and biological and clinical relevance. Sample size estimates and power analyses can be more challenging for high-dimensional transcriptomic data. RNA extraction should be carried out on RNase-free surfaces and using nuclease-free laboratory reagents and equipment. Differential expression analysis identifies genes that exhibit statistically significant expression changes in response to a particular condition, providing information on the host's transcriptional response.
